Project MKUltra was a secret CIA program initiated in the 1950s to explore mind control and chemical interrogation techniques. As you explore into this covert operation, you’ll discover that its purpose was to develop methods for influencing and controlling human behavior, often without the subjects’ knowledge or consent. The program involved a range of experiment methods, including the use of drugs like LSD, hypnosis, sensory deprivation, and psychological torture. These techniques aimed to break down individuals’ mental defenses, making them more susceptible to manipulation. However, the experiment methods employed raise serious ethical concerns, as many subjects were subjected to these procedures without approval or awareness, often suffering lasting psychological harm.
You might feel disturbed by the blatant disregard for human rights that characterized many of MKUltra’s experiments. The CIA conducted tests on unwitting civilians, prisoners, and even their own employees, often with little to no oversight. These experiments frequently involved the administration of powerful drugs, such as LSD, in doses that could induce hallucinations, confusion, or psychosis. In some cases, subjects were kept in isolation or subjected to other forms of psychological stress, with the goal of shaping their thoughts or behaviors. The lack of informed consent and the covert nature of these experiments highlight the profound ethical concerns surrounding MKUltra. It’s clear that the program prioritized secrecy and potential military advantage over the well-being of the individuals involved.
As you consider the experiment methods, it becomes evident how reckless and inhumane some of the research was. The CIA often used drugs on unsuspecting individuals, sometimes in public settings or as part of broader psychological operations. Techniques like hypnosis and electroshock therapy were also employed to test the boundaries of mind control. These methods, while aiming to *access* new interrogation tools, often disregarded the dignity and autonomy of the subjects. The ethical concerns stem not just from the nature of these methods but also from the clandestine way they were carried out. The lack of transparency and accountability allowed abuses to occur unchecked, leaving many victims scarred physically and mentally.

Are There Any Surviving Documents or Records of the Experiments?
You’ll find some surviving documents or records of MKUltra experiments in declassified archives, though many remain hidden or heavily redacted. The government has released parts of these files to promote transparency, but additional details are still classified or missing. Your best chance to access genuine information is through official government releases and FOIA requests, which aim to balance transparency with national security concerns.
